Slovenians Remember Their Most Famed General

Ljubljana, 29 March - Several events have been held across Slovenia to mark the 130th anniversary of the birth of General Rudolf Maister, and the 70th anniversary of his death. Maister is seen as one of the most prominent military personalities in Slovenian history; it is largely thanks to him that Maribor and the northeast of Slovenia became part of the new Yugoslav state rather than Austria following the break-up of the Austrian Hungarian Empire.
